无障碍设计资源大全:开源项目与工具精选
|
此图AI模拟,仅供参考 无障碍设计是确保所有人,包括残障人士,都能平等访问数字产品的重要环节。随着技术的发展,越来越多的开源项目和工具为开发者提供了高效的支持,帮助构建更具包容性的应用。在前端开发中,Axe Core 是一个广受欢迎的开源测试工具,可自动检测网页是否符合 WCAG(Web Content Accessibility Guidelines)标准。它能集成到 CI/CD 流程中,持续监控页面的无障碍问题,显著提升开发效率。 对于键盘导航优化,Focus Traps 项目提供了一套轻量级的 JavaScript 工具,用于管理焦点在模态框或弹窗中的流转,防止用户因无法使用键盘退出而陷入困境,特别适合复杂交互场景。 在视觉辅助方面,Color Contrast Checker 是一个免费在线工具,帮助设计师验证文本与背景之间的对比度是否达标。结合其开放源码版本,团队可将其嵌入设计系统,实现自动化颜色审查。 移动端无障碍同样不可忽视。Android 的 Accessibility API 提供了丰富的接口支持,而开源库 TalkBack Helper 可协助开发者更精准地适配屏幕阅读器,确保语音反馈清晰准确。 React Aria 是由 Adobe 开发的一组 React 组件和工具,专为构建高可用性界面而设计。它封装了大量无障碍最佳实践,如标签关联、状态提示和键盘控制逻辑,极大降低开发门槛。 这些资源不仅免费开放,还拥有活跃的社区支持。通过 GitHub 等平台,开发者可以贡献代码、报告问题或提出改进建议,共同推动无障碍生态的发展。 将无障碍理念融入开发流程,不仅是法律合规的要求,更是对用户尊严的尊重。借助这些精选的开源项目与工具,每个人都能成为更包容数字世界的建设者。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

